Late Winter/Early Spring Garden

This is the calendula not killed by the low 20sF we had. We have had some days of strong sun and they are racing to flower! I was impressed by their toughness.

Last week I started planting some veggies for the spring garden today. It was a leaf day so we planted:

Pea Shoots
Bok Choy 2
Lettuce
Orach
Early Cabbage
Kale
For the next few days I will be starting more trees and shrubs and herbs where the leaves are the part to use. This will be either sown directly into the soil or in pots.



This week I will be planting the snap peas and starting the tomatoes and peppers inside. Also I will be planting herbs where the flower is important.

This is what I harvested to make room for these new plants. Below is a purple kohlrabi, a purple cabbage, two golden turnips, one small red potato, a tiny carrot and some chard.
